Margo Gottlieb

Margo Gottlieb, PhD, is a national expert in assessment design for English language learners and the creation of language development standards in pre-K–12 settings. She is director of assessment and evaluation for the Illinois Resource Center in Arlington Heights and lead developer for the World-Class Instructional Design and Assessment (WIDA) Consortium at the Wisconsin Center for Education Research at the University of Wisconsin-Madison. She began her career as an English as a second language and bilingual education teacher. For the past several decades, Dr. Gottlieb has consulted and provided technical assistance to governments, states, school districts, publishers, universities, and professional organizations.

Appointed by US Secretary of Education in 2008, Dr. Gottlieb is a member of the US Department of Education inaugural National Technical Advisory Council (NTAC). She has served on numerous national task forces, committees, and expert panels. Dr. Gottlieb has worked with educators in Brazil, China, the Commonwealth of the Northern Mariana Islands, Italy, and Mexico. A highlight of her career has been as a Fulbright recipient, serving as senior specialist in assessment and evaluation in Chile. As a visiting professor at the University of Guam, Micronesian Language Institute, she helped produce English language proficiency standards. She is an advisor to standards development in American Samoa and has been invited to present in Dubai, United Arab Emirates, Cambridge, UK, Panama, and Finland as well as throughout the United States.

Her groundbreaking bestseller Assessing English Language Learners: Bridges from Language Proficiency to Academic Achievement was the basis for the accompanying A Multimedia Kit for Professional Development. She has published an extensive array of materials, including monographs, handbooks, manuals, chapters, and articles.

Dr. Gottlieb has a PhD in public policy analysis, evaluation research, and program design; an MA in applied linguistics; and a BA in Spanish education.
